Sublime Text 2022配置详解与应用
需积分: 10 117 浏览量
更新于2024-10-28
收藏 8.28MB ZIP 举报
资源摘要信息:"Sublime Text是流行的文本和源代码编辑器,其轻量级和高度可定制性广受开发人员欢迎。本资源主要介绍如何配置Sublime Text编辑器,日期为2022年7月17日。尽管没有提供具体的配置文件或详细指令,但从标题可推断,这份资源文件应当包含了对Sublime Text编辑器进行个性化配置的步骤、技巧和方法。"
1. Sublime Text编辑器简介:
Sublime Text是由Jon Skinner开发的一款跨平台的代码编辑器,支持多种编程语言的语法高亮、代码片段、插件扩展等功能。它以其快速的性能、简洁的用户界面和丰富的插件生态而闻名。Sublime Text不仅可以在Windows、macOS和Linux操作系统上运行,还支持多种编程语言的开发,包括但不限于HTML, CSS, JavaScript, Python, C++, Java等。
2. 配置Sublime Text的重要性:
为Sublime Text进行个性化配置是提高工作效率的关键步骤。通过配置,可以将编辑器调整为符合个人使用习惯的环境,例如设置主题、快捷键、插件、语言语法高亮等。良好的配置可以加快编码速度,减少重复性工作,并提升编码时的舒适度。
3. 配置文件的基本结构和内容:
Sublime Text的配置主要通过JSON格式的文件进行,通常包含以下几个方面:
- 界面主题(UI Theme):更换编辑器的主题颜色,以改善视觉体验。
- 语法高亮(Syntax Highlighting):根据不同的编程语言设置不同的语法着色方案。
- 插件(Package):安装和配置第三方插件,扩展编辑器的功能。
- 快捷键(Key Binding):定义个人习惯的快捷键组合,以提高开发效率。
- 项目设置(Project Specific Settings):对特定项目进行定制化配置。
- 自动完成(Auto Complete)和代码片段(Snippets):通过配置文件优化代码自动补全和常用代码模板功能。
4. 配置Sublime Text的方法:
- 安装和更新Sublime Text:首先需要从官方网站下载Sublime Text安装包,然后安装到本地计算机。如果已有旧版本,可以通过内置的更新功能进行升级。
- 使用Package Control:Package Control是Sublime Text中非常实用的插件管理器,可以用来搜索、安装、更新和移除插件。
- 修改用户设置:在Sublime Text中,可以修改用户设置来定制编辑器的默认行为,如修改快捷键、更改界面主题等。
- 使用插件:安装插件可以为Sublime Text添加新功能,例如Git集成、Linter工具、代码片段库等。
5. Sublime Text的高级配置技巧:
- 使用Sublime Text命令面板:通过快捷键Ctrl+Shift+P打开命令面板,可以快速执行各种命令,如新建文件、打开文件、搜索等。
- 自定义构建系统:Sublime Text支持自定义构建系统,可以让用户根据需要定义构建任务,如运行测试、编译程序等。
- 使用Git插件进行版本控制:通过安装Git插件,可以在Sublime Text中直接进行版本控制操作,如提交代码、查看变更日志等。
6. 关键日期和版本控制:
根据提供的文件信息,我们了解到这份资源与Sublime Text配置相关,并且是2022年7月17日的版本。这表明文档所描述的配置方法、插件版本或主题样式可能与该时间点最新或特定的软件版本相匹配。因此,在使用该资源时,应确保与所使用的Sublime Text版本兼容。
总结来说,Sublime Text的配置是提高开发效率和定制个性化开发环境的重要手段。本资源提供了一个时间戳,指向了2022年7月17日的配置文件,这可能包含了特定日期前后流行的主题、插件或快捷键设置。考虑到没有具体的文件列表,这份资源的具体内容可能涉及上述所提及的多个方面,包括但不限于Sublime Text的插件安装与管理、用户设置调整、构建系统自定义、版本控制集成等高级功能的配置。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2022-05-23 上传
2022-06-27 上传
2022-06-09 上传
2022-09-27 上传
2022-05-18 上传
2022-06-17 上传
codeforeasier
- 粉丝: 1
- 资源: 24
最新资源
- C语言数组操作:高度检查器编程实践
- 基于Swift开发的嘉定单车LBS iOS应用项目解析
- 钗头凤声乐表演的二度创作分析报告
- 分布式数据库特训营全套教程资料
- JavaScript开发者Robert Bindar的博客平台
- MATLAB投影寻踪代码教程及文件解压缩指南
- HTML5拖放实现的RPSLS游戏教程
- HT://Dig引擎接口,Ampoliros开源模块应用
- 全面探测服务器性能与PHP环境的iprober PHP探针v0.024
- 新版提醒应用v2:基于MongoDB的数据存储
- 《我的世界》东方大陆1.12.2材质包深度体验
- Hypercore Promisifier: JavaScript中的回调转换为Promise包装器
- 探索开源项目Artifice:Slyme脚本与技巧游戏
- Matlab机器人学习代码解析与笔记分享
- 查尔默斯大学计算物理作业HP2解析
- GitHub问题管理新工具:GIRA-crx插件介绍